FreeBSD Port: graphics/dri

Jean-Sébastien Pédron dumbbell at FreeBSD.org
Thu Sep 11 12:45:36 UTC 2014


On 11.09.2014 13:17, Robert Burmeister wrote:
> FreeBSD 10.1 i386
> Why does dri 9.1.7_5,2 depend on llvm 3.3
> when llvm 3.4 is in base?

Mesa depends on LLVM at least to build some Radeon Gallium drivers. This
is only a build dependency. Base contains a part of LLVM. In particular,
the bits required by Mesa are missing.

Furthermore, LLVM's API changes with almost every release (at least the
part used by Mesa). Therefore, Mesa can be built against LLVM releases
available at the time Mesa was published, but not future LLVMs.

-- 
Jean-Sébastien Pédron

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 949 bytes
Desc: OpenPGP digital signature
URL: <http://lists.freebsd.org/pipermail/freebsd-x11/attachments/20140911/d68cb71e/attachment.sig>


More information about the freebsd-x11 mailing list